Tidal Dynamics in the Bijagós Archipelago, Guinea-Bissau

NASA

0 views

  • The Bijagós Archipelago in Guinea-Bissau undergoes dramatic landscape changes twice daily due to powerful tidal cycles.
  • Consisting of 88 islands and islets, the region features a complex network of sandy channels, mudflats, and mangrove forests that expand and contract significantly as tides ebb and flow.

Tidal Processes

  • During low tide, vast intertidal mudflats and sandflats emerge from the sea, causing the physical footprint of the islands to grow substantially.
  • This process reverses during high tide, with the visible landmass shrinking as the water rises again.
